Quantum Computing: A Quantum Leap in Processing Power
Quantum computing stands on the precipice of revolutionizing computation as we know it. Leveraging the unconventional principles of quantum mechanics, these systems harness quantum bits to perform calculations at a speed and scale unfathomable for classical computers. This groundbreaking technology promises to shatter barriers in fields such as drug discovery, materials science, cryptography, and artificial intelligence.
- By harnessing the principles of superposition and entanglement, quantum computers can concurrently explore numerous solutions to a problem, leading to exponential speedups in certain computational tasks.
- The potential applications of quantum computing are limitless, ranging from developing new drugs and materials to solving complex optimization problems and breaking current cryptographic algorithms.
While still in its developmental phase, quantum computing is rapidly advancing, with major tech companies and research institutions making strides towards building more powerful and stable quantum computers.

Cybersecurity's New Frontier: Battling AI-Powered Threats
The digital landscape is constantly evolving, shifting at a breakneck pace. While cybersecurity professionals have long been on the front lines, combating traditional threats, a new wave of challenges is emerging: AI-powered attacks. These sophisticated threats, fueled by artificial intelligence, represent an unprecedented scale of complexity and risk.
- AI can execute complex attacks with speed and precision, harnessing vulnerabilities that may be challenging for humans to detect.
- Furthermore, AI-powered adversaries can evolve from their interactions, becoming more effective over time.
